116 changes: 116 additions & 0 deletions group24/798277403/src/week3/FileDownloader.java
Original file line number Diff line number Diff line change
@@ -0,0 +1,116 @@
package week3;


import week3.api.Connection;
import week3.api.ConnectionManager;
import week3.api.DownloadListener;

import java.io.IOException;
import java.io.RandomAccessFile;
import java.util.concurrent.CyclicBarrier;

public class FileDownloader {

private String url;
private String localFile;

DownloadListener listener;

ConnectionManager cm;


private static final int DOWNLOAD_TRHEAD_NUM = 3;

public FileDownloader(String _url, String localFile) {
this.url = _url;
this.localFile = localFile;

}

public void execute(){
// 在这里实现你的代码, 注意: 需要用多线程实现下载
// 这个类依赖于其他几个接口, 你需要写这几个接口的实现代码
// (1) ConnectionManager , 可以打开一个连接,通过Connection可以读取其中的一段(用startPos, endPos来指定)
// (2) DownloadListener, 由于是多线程下载, 调用这个类的客户端不知道什么时候结束,所以你需要实现当所有
// 线程都执行完以后, 调用listener的notifiedFinished方法, 这样客户端就能收到通知。
// 具体的实现思路:
// 1. 需要调用ConnectionManager的open方法打开连接, 然后通过Connection.getContentLength方法获得文件的长度
// 2. 至少启动3个线程下载, 注意每个线程需要先调用ConnectionManager的open方法
// 然后调用read方法, read方法中有读取文件的开始位置和结束位置的参数, 返回值是byte[]数组
// 3. 把byte数组写入到文件中
// 4. 所有的线程都下载完成以后, 需要调用listener的notifiedFinished方法

// 下面的代码是示例代码, 也就是说只有一个线程, 你需要改造成多线程的。

CyclicBarrier barrier = new CyclicBarrier(DOWNLOAD_TRHEAD_NUM , new Runnable(){
public void run(){
listener.notifyFinished();
}
});

Connection conn = null;
try {
conn = cm.open(this.url);
int length = conn.getContentLength();
createPlaceHolderFile(this.localFile, length);
int[][] ranges = allocateDownloadRange(DOWNLOAD_TRHEAD_NUM, length);
for(int i=0; i< DOWNLOAD_TRHEAD_NUM; i++){
DownloadThread thread = new DownloadThread(
cm.open(url),
ranges[i][0],
ranges[i][1],
localFile,
barrier);
thread.start();
}
} catch (Exception e) {
e.printStackTrace();
}finally{
if(conn != null){
conn.close();
}
}
}

//往文件里面写0,占住磁盘
private void createPlaceHolderFile(String fileName, int contentLen) throws IOException {
RandomAccessFile file = new RandomAccessFile(fileName,"rw");
for(int i=0; i<contentLen ;i++){
file.write(0);
}
file.close();
}

//分割文件
private int[][] allocateDownloadRange(int threadNum, int contentLen){
int[][] ranges = new int[threadNum][2];
int eachThreadSize = contentLen / threadNum;// 每个线程需要下载的文件大小
int left = contentLen % threadNum;// 剩下的归最后一个线程来处理
for(int i=0;i<threadNum;i++){
int startPos = i * eachThreadSize;
int endPos = (i + 1) * eachThreadSize - 1;
if ((i == (threadNum - 1))) {
endPos += left;
}
ranges[i][0] = startPos;
ranges[i][1] = endPos;

}
return ranges;
}

public void setListener(DownloadListener listener) {
this.listener = listener;
}



public void setConnectionManager(ConnectionManager ucm){
this.cm = ucm;
}

public DownloadListener getListener(){
return this.listener;
}

}

73 changes: 73 additions & 0 deletions group24/798277403/src/week3/impl/ConnectionImpl.java
Original file line number Diff line number Diff line change
@@ -0,0 +1,73 @@
package week3.impl;

import week3.api.Connection;
import week3.api.ConnectionException;

import java.io.ByteArrayOutputStream;
import java.io.IOException;
import java.io.InputStream;
import java.net.HttpURLConnection;
import java.net.MalformedURLException;
import java.net.URL;
import java.net.URLConnection;
import java.util.Arrays;

class ConnectionImpl implements Connection{

private URL url;

static final int BUFFER_SIZE = 1024;

ConnectionImpl(String _url) throws ConnectionException {
try {
url = new URL(_url);
} catch (MalformedURLException e) {
throw new ConnectionException(e);
}
}

@Override
public byte[] read(int startPos, int endPos) throws IOException {
HttpURLConnection httpConn = (HttpURLConnection)url.openConnection();
httpConn.setRequestProperty("Range", "bytes=" + startPos + "-"
+ endPos);
InputStream is = httpConn.getInputStream();
//is.skip(startPos);
byte[] buff = new byte[BUFFER_SIZE];
String s = null;
int totalLen = endPos - startPos + 1;
ByteArrayOutputStream baos = new ByteArrayOutputStream();

while(baos.size() < totalLen){

int len = is.read(buff);
if (len < 0) {
break;
}
baos.write(buff,0, len);
}
if(baos.size() > totalLen){
byte[] data = baos.toByteArray();
return Arrays.copyOf(data, totalLen);
}
return baos.toByteArray();
}

@Override
public int getContentLength() {
URLConnection con;
try {
con = url.openConnection();
return con.getContentLength();
} catch (IOException e) {
e.printStackTrace();
}
return -1;
}

@Override
public void close() {

}

}
